# Evaluation of the Safety, Feasibility, and Early Clinical Outcomes of Patient-Specific Bone Defect Implants Fabricated From Titanium Alloy (Ti-6Al-4V) Using 3D Printing Technology

> **NCT07540156** · NA · NOT_YET_RECRUITING · sponsor: **VinUniversity** · enrollment: 10 (estimated)

## Conditions studied

- Bone Loss
- Bone Defects

## Interventions

- **DEVICE:** Patient-specific 3D-printed Ti-6Al-4V bone implant

## Key facts

- **NCT ID:** NCT07540156
- **Lead sponsor:** VinUniversity
- **Sponsor class:** OTHER
- **Phase:** NA
- **Study type:** INTERVENTIONAL
- **Status:** NOT_YET_RECRUITING
- **Start date:** 2026-04-01
- **Primary completion:** 2027-06-30
- **Final completion:** 2028-12-31
- **Target enrollment:** 10 (ESTIMATED)
